TPCH-DBGEN: 高性能数据库生成器
去发现同类优质开源项目:https://gitcode.com/
TPCH-DBGEN是一个用于生成TPC-H数据集的工具,可以用来测试和评估数据库系统和查询优化器的性能。
什么是TPC-H?
TPC-H是一个标准的基准测试套件,用于衡量数据库系统的决策支持能力。它包括一系列复杂的SQL查询,模拟了商业智能和分析工作负载的典型场景。TPC-H数据集由多个关系表组成,每个表包含大量的行,并且具有复杂的数据分布特性。
TPCH-DBGEN能用来做什么?
TPCH-DBGEN可以根据用户指定的规模因子生成相应的TPC-H数据集。这些数据集可以用于测试和评估各种数据库系统(如MySQL、PostgreSQL、Oracle等)的性能,以及查询优化器的选择和执行策略。此外,TPCH-DBGEN还可以用来生成随机的数据库数据,供其他目的使用。
TPCH-DBGEN的特点
- 高性能:TPCH-DBGEN采用了多线程并行处理技术,可以在短时间内生成大规模的数据集。
- 易用性:TPCH-DBGEN提供了简单的命令行界面,用户只需要输入几个参数就可以开始生成数据。
- 灵活性:TPCH-DBGEN支持多种数据分布选项,可以根据需要生成不同类型的数据。
- 开源:TPCH-DBGEN是开源软件,用户可以自由地使用、修改和分发。
如果你正在寻找一个能够快速生成大规模数据库数据的工具,或者需要对数据库系统进行性能测试和评估,那么TPCH-DBGEN将是一个不错的选择。
去发现同类优质开源项目:https://gitcode.com/
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考